Laser 247 ID: The Next‑Generation Identity Verification Solution for Singapore Businesses

In today’s fast‑moving digital economy, verifying a person’s identity quickly and securely has become a non‑negotiable requirement for financial institutions, e‑commerce platforms, and government agencies. Laser 247 ID is Singapore’s answer to this challenge, delivering a cloud‑based, AI‑enhanced verification engine that combines biometric data, document authenticity checks, and real‑time risk scoring. By centralising disparate data sources into a single API, the solution cuts down onboarding time from days to seconds while maintaining compliance with the Personal Data Protection Act (PDPA) and anti‑money‑laundering (AML) guidelines.

Key Features that Set Laser 247 ID Apart

  • Instant Document Validation – The platform analyses passports, NRICs, and driver’s licences for tampering, using machine‑learning models trained on millions of authentic documents.
  • Live Facial Recognition – Users submit a selfie or video snippet, which is cross‑checked against the photo on the submitted ID, delivering a match confidence score in under two seconds.
  • Multi‑Channel Integration – Whether you’re building a mobile app, a web portal, or a back‑office system, RESTful APIs and SDKs for iOS, Android, and JavaScript make integration painless.
  • Comprehensive Risk Engine – The solution aggregates watch‑list data (PEP, sanctions, fraud blacklists) and applies behavioural analytics to flag high‑risk attempts before they proceed.
  • Compliance Dashboard – An admin console provides audit trails, consent logs, and exportable reports required for regulator reviews.

Why the Laser 247 ID Model Works for Singapore’s Regulatory Landscape

Singapore’s regulatory bodies, including the Monetary Authority of Singapore (MAS), enforce strict know‑your‑customer (KYC) and AML standards. Traditional manual verification processes are not only labor‑intensive but also prone to human error. Laser 247 ID addresses these pain points by automating the entire verification pipeline while preserving a clear audit trail. The platform’s data residency within Singapore’s secure data centres ensures that personal data never leaves the country, satisfying PDPA mandates regarding cross‑border data transfer.

Implementation Journey: From Proof‑of‑Concept to Production

Deploying Laser 247 ID follows a structured four‑phase approach, ensuring that technical, security, and business requirements align:

1. Proof‑of‑Concept (PoC)

During the PoC, developers obtain sandbox API keys and test against a limited dataset of sample IDs. The focus is on response latency, match‑confidence thresholds, and error‑handling pathways. Most partners report sub‑500 ms average API response times.

2. Integration & Customisation

Using the provided SDKs, teams embed the verification calls within their existing user‑registration workflow. Custom UI elements can be styled to match brand guidelines, while the backend can configure risk‑scoring thresholds for automatic approvals or manual reviews.

3. Security Review & Compliance

Before moving to production, the solution undergoes a joint security assessment. This includes penetration testing, API key rotation policies, and verification of data encryption both at rest (AES‑256) and in transit (TLS 1.3).

4. Go‑Live & Continuous Optimisation

Once live, the platform’s analytics dashboard provides real‑time insights into verification success rates, false‑positive/negative trends, and peak usage periods. These metrics guide iterative tuning of confidence thresholds and help predict capacity needs.

Best Practices for Maximising the Value of Laser 247 ID

To extract the full benefit from the platform, organisations should adopt the following practices:

  1. Define Clear Acceptance Thresholds: Set different confidence scores for high‑risk (e.g., large financial transfers) versus low‑risk scenarios (e.g., newsletter sign‑ups).
  2. Combine with Behavioural Analytics: Pair ID verification results with device fingerprinting and login pattern analysis for a holistic risk view.
  3. Maintain Up‑to‑Date Watchlists: Regularly refresh sanction and PEP lists to ensure the risk engine evaluates the latest intelligence.
  4. Educate End‑Users: Provide concise guidance on how to capture clear ID images (good lighting, no glare) to minimise verification failures.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is the data stored by Laser 247 ID encrypted?

Yes. All personal data is encrypted at rest using AES‑256 and transmitted over TLS 1.3. Data retention policies can be configured to automatically purge records after a defined period.

Can the solution handle volume spikes during promotional periods?

The cloud‑native architecture scales horizontally. Partners can pre‑allocate additional compute resources or rely on auto‑scaling to handle sudden spikes without impacting latency.

What happens if a verification fails?

The API returns detailed error codes such as “Document Not Recognised” or “Facial Mismatch – Low Confidence.” This enables the front‑end to prompt the user for a clearer image or to route the case for manual review.
